🐂 OX v1.0 — Risk-Parity / All-Weather Hedge Fund
Ox is the fund line's core holding — the steady thing you hold while betting
with the others. Its edge isn't a view; it's risk balancing. Each sleeve is
sized by inverse realized volatility (w_i = (1/vol_i) / Σ(1/vol_j)), so a
low-vol sleeve (gold, indices) carries more notional than a high-vol one (a
crypto alt) and no single asset class dominates portfolio risk — true risk
parity. It is always invested, low leverage, low turnover. One producer script
(ox-producer.py) serves both books; the OX_LEG env var selects which.

What makes Ox different
- vs. every other fund: all of them use a flat
margin_pctper position. Ox
sizes each sleeve by inverse volatility — that is the product. - vs. Wolf (regime rotation): Wolf rotates fully and can go to cash. Ox is
always invested in a balanced basket and never shorts. - vs. Rhino (tail-risk): Rhino is asymmetric (bleeds in calm, pays in shocks).
Ox is the low-drawdown core — it doesn't try to time anything. - vs. Elephant (macro): Elephant trades each macro asset on its own trend.
Ox holds a diversified, risk-balanced basket and rebalances, no trend call.
The all-weather sleeve basket (core)
Spans risk sleeves and genuinely-diversifying defensive sleeves, intersected
each tick with the live instrument board:
- Crypto: BTC, ETH, SOL
- Equity indices (XYZ): SP500, XYZ100
- Metals (XYZ): GOLD, COPPER
- Energy (XYZ): BRENTOIL
- FX / defensive (XYZ): DXY (dollar), JPY (yen)
The defensive sleeves (gold, dollar, yen) are what make the core all-weather —
they tend to rise when risk assets fall, so the vol-balanced basket has a built-in
cushion before the BALLAST book even engages.
CORE book — risk-parity sizing (LONG only)
Each tick:
- Estimate realized vol (stdev of 1h returns over
volBars30) for the full basket. - Compute inverse-vol weights over the whole basket (so a re-entering sleeve gets its correct fractional weight, never the full budget).
- Size each un-held sleeve:
marginUsd = portfolioBudgetPct (0.60) × equity × weight, capped atmaxWeightPct(22%) of equity. - Knife guard: decline to add a sleeve in a hard 4h downtrend (≥0.8 strength); existing sleeves are held through normal drawdowns by the DSL.
Holds up to 10 slots (the whole basket), 3x leverage, 600s tick (slow rebalance).
BALLAST book — defensive overlay (LONG only)
Always-on. Sizes the defensive basket (gold/silver/dollar/yen) inverse-vol to a
small base budget (portfolioBudgetPct 0.18), and scales it up ×riskOffMultiplier
(2.0) when a light risk-off lean confirms — equities 4h bearish + gold/dollar
4h bullish, riskOffThreshold 1 vote. Never shorts, never fully to cash; it's
the active downside cushion on top of the core's static balance.

Sizing dependency: Ox emits a different
marginUsdper sleeve (the
inverse-vol weight). Its risk parity depends on the runtime honoring
per-signalsignal.data.marginUsdrather than collapsing every position to a
flatstrategy.margin_pct. The YAMLmargin_pct(6 core / 5 ballast) is only a
fallback cap.
XYZ handling
Most sleeves are XYZ — candle fetches route with dex="xyz" (the producer keys
off the xyz: prefix). XYZ trades 24/7 (no market-hours gating). Themain/xyz clearinghouse sections are two VIEWS of ONE cross-margined wallet,
so get_positions() takes accountValue ONCE via max() — never sums.
